Founded in 1856, Banque Internationale à Luxembourg is the oldest multi-business bank in the Grand Duchy. From its foundation, the BIL has always played an active role in the development of the Luxembourg economy. It currently operates in retail, private and corporate banking, as well as on major capital markets. Employing more than 2 000 people, BIL is present in the financial hotspots that are Luxembourg, Switzerland, and China.
As a major player in Luxembourg’s finance industry and as a signatory of the UN Principles of Responsible Banking, BIL is committed to handing over a responsible and sustainable bank to future generations.
YOUR MISSION :
Within an outsourcing management team, you will be in charge of the implementation and further development of outsourcing management with corresponding control and monitoring processes
YOUR RESPONSIBILITIES :
- Be in charge of the control of outsourcing contracts with regard to the required minimum contract components, e.g. according to Risk; regulator CSSF circular 17/654
- Manage the coordination and review of the risk / materiality analysis of the outsourcing process in the respective departments
- Review the appropriate involvement of control functions in the risk analysis process
- Classify outsourcing activities (IT vs. non-IT)
- Follow-up the setup and coordination pre-outsourcing analysis activities
- Gather the validation and remarks of key stakeholders
- Call-in or escalate to relevant department as required by the lifecycle stage or situation arising
- Maintain an effective interaction and collaboration with counterparts during all lifecycle stages: pre-outsourcing analysis >> contracting >> oversight >> closure
- Get or request guidance from competent board or committee as requested. Implement decisions accordingly.
- Maintain a regulatory-compliant outsourcing register
- Be the main contact for all organizational units regarding outsourcing management and control of service providers
- Participate actively in the 3rd Party forum
